Ok, est ce que ca une bonne porté niveau wifi ?
j’ai le compteur a 20m de ma box et un plaque en beton qui recouvre le compteur.
Je ne peux malheureusement pas te répondre car mon modem est dans la pièce au dessus du compteur.
Bonjour,
Si tu commandes et teste, je serai preneur de tes retours, surtout en Zigbee. Le Wifi étant très énergivore, je pense qu’il faut une alimentation éléectrique à proximité, non?
Bonjour,
Je me suis basé sur le tuto de Pieter Brinkman pour ajouter un compteur connecté lors de ma rénovation, mais après mise en place, j’ai du mal à comprendre l’intérêt de sa configuration esphome :
sensor:
- platform: pulse_counter
pin: GPIO12
update_interval : 6s
name: "water pulse"
id: water_pulse
- platform: pulse_meter
pin: GPIO12
name: "Water Pulse Meter"
unit_of_measurement: "liter/min"
icon: "mdi:water"
total:
name: "Water Total"
unit_of_measurement: "liter"
- platform: pulse_meter
pin: GPIO12
name: "Water Pulse Meter"
unit_of_measurement: "liter/min"
icon: "mdi:water"
total:
name: "Water Meter Total"
unit_of_measurement: "m³"
id: water_meter_total
accuracy_decimals: 3
device_class: water
state_class: total_increasing
filters:
- multiply: 0.001
- platform: template
name: "Water Usage Liter"
id: water_flow_rate
accuracy_decimals: 1
unit_of_measurement: "l/min"
icon: "mdi:water"
lambda: return (id(water_pulse).state * 10);
update_interval: 6s
J’ai du mal à comprendre l’intérêt d’utiliser pulse_counter ET pulse_meter, ne devrait-on pas utiliser l’un ou l’autre ?
Dans mon montage j’ai pour l’instant branché directement la sonde sur l’ESP, y-a-t-il un intérêt à ajouter une ou des résistances sur le circuit ?
Non, il n’y a pas d’intérêt à utiliser pulse_counter ET pulse_meter.
Pour info :
- pulse_meter envoie les infos à chaque impulsion, ce qui est plus précis pour avoir le débit instantané. Pas d’infos envoyées si on ne tire pas d’eau.
- pulse_counter envoie les infos à intervale régulier.
Voici le code que j’utilise.
# Débit d'eau instantané (0 après 10s)
- platform: pulse_meter
name: "Debit eau froide"
pin:
number: GPIO25
inverted: true
mode:
input: true
pullup: true
internal_filter: 50ms
icon: mdi:water
timeout: 4s
unit_of_measurement: 'l/mn'
filters:
- multiply: 0.25
# Consommation Totale d'Eau depuis démarrage
total:
name: "Consommation eau froide"
icon: mdi:water
device_class: water
state_class: total_increasing
unit_of_measurement: 'm³'
accuracy_decimals: 5
filters:
- multiply: 0.00025
Ensuite, il faut mettre la donnée dans un utility_meter, car l’ESP remettra à 0 son compteur à chaque redémarrage. L’utility_meter continera lui à s’incrémenter.
J’espère avoir le temps de rédiger prochainement un tuto complet sur hacf.fr, y compris pour afficher les 50 derniers tirages, détecter les fuites, avoir un graphique navigable spécifique pour l’eau avec les consommation jours-mois-année et les coûts associés…
Autrement, pas besoin de résistance pour se connecter à un compteur d’impulsion. Il n’y aura pas de courant, juste une tension alternant 0v / 5v.
Merci à toi pour l’explication. Par chance je prenais la bonne source pour l’utility_meter côté HA. Ce n’est pas gênant de ne pas avoir d’id côté configuration ? Je sais que lors de mes bidouillages sur ma station météo j’ai été embêté par l’absence de unique_id.
Non, sous esphome, l’id sert a une réutilisation interne, en particulier dans un lambda. Si pas de réutilisation dans la config esphome, pas besoins d’id.
Bonjour, quelqu’un a déjà testé un compteur tuya ali ?
J’ai trouvé un compteur qui peut également faire vanne de fermeture que je trouve très intéressant :
Lien
Vous en pensez quoi ?
Bonsoir, je me suis décidé à testé, j’ai bien reçu la bête et il est en place par contre je galère à intégrer ma conso d’eau dans le tableau énergie.
Je pense déjà avoir identifié le bon sensor dans localtuya pour la conso (sensor 102) :
Voici le paramétrage de ce sensor :
Ce dernier n’est pas proposé dans le tableau energie…
J’en tenté plusieurs paramétrage de ma config Yaml sans succès.
Je me suis basé sur ma config pour ma conso de fioul mais cela ne fonctionne pas :
utility_meter:
consommation_water_daily:
source: sensor.102
cycle: daily
template:
- sensor:
- name: "Water"
unit_of_measurement: "m³"
device_class: water
state_class: total_increasing
state: "{{ (states('sensor.102') | float * 0.0001) }}"
Salut @yeoh
Merci pour ton retour.
Peux-tu me donner la taille du raccord entrée/sortie de ce compteur ?
Hello il y a des raccords en 20/27 - 3/4 avec pas de vis France
Pour le moment selon comment on le monte (position de lappareil sur le réseau) les données me paraissent fiables je ferais des tests avec des contenants pour vérifier :
Je cherche encore ce que sont les autres data remontées et il faut appliquer une conversion de 0,378541 sur les data brut qui remontent en gallons
Je répond à plusieurs de mes questions si cela peut aider quelqu’un
Pour intégrer la consommation d’eau dans le tableau Energy :
dans la config yaml
utility_meter:
daily_water:
source: sensor.consommation_vanne_eau
cycle: daily
monthly_water:
source: sensor.consommation_vanne_eau
cycle: monthly
Les données disponibles de cet équipement (en cours de modif)
Cela m’intéresse. Tu vas faire quoi ? Remplir un arrosoir de 25L et voir le résultat sur l’app ?
Exactement
Je ferais plusieurs tests avec des contenants plus ou moins grands
Les premières consos de la journée m’indique une douche de 70.5l, une de 51l (mon fils et moi) et une de 110l (ma fille ) et une machine à laver + lave vaisselle pour 73l.
Ces chiffres sont cohérents avec les consos moyenne pour chaque éléments mais à vérifier bien sur.
L’ouverture et la fermeture de la vanne fonctionne parfaitement également même si c’est un peu lent, environ 15secondes
Hello mes premiers tests de fiabilité sont plutôt concluant, tests avec 1l, 5l et 10l et les résultats sont précis à 3 à 5%.
Les données remontent bien dans le tableau Energie avec exemple de ce matin 2 douches
Mon seul regret c’est que sur le site il indiquait qu’on pouvait avoir également la température et la pression mais introuvable sur les données remontées
Je peux te demander une photo du dispositif monté ?
Voici mon installation dans la chaufferie juste après la vanne physique principale pour la maison
C’est la meilleur position pour une bonne précision d’après le manuel, colonne d’eau qui remonte.
L’avoir à l’horizontale est problématique ?
Si il y a des embouts entrée/sortie plus grand cela faussera les données ?
Je serais intéressé mais il y a trop peu de doc…
Voici les extrait du manuel si cela peut t’aider :
Il faut que l’appareil soit rempli d’eau pour que les capteurs fonctionnement correctement donc il faut soit une charge après l’appareil comme une colonne d’eau (mon montage) ou en créer une plus loin
Salut j’ai essayé ton montage mais quand je mets mon multimètre entre le jaune et le marron, le contact est toujours fermé, ça te parle?